Ingredients

Wet Ingredients

  • 2 ripe bananas, mashed
  • 1 cup cottage cheese
  • 2 large eggs
  • Β½ cup honey or maple syrup
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Dry Ingredients

  • 1Β½ cups oat flour or whole wheat fl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• Β½ teaspoon cinnamon
  • ΒΌ teaspoon salt

Optional Add-Ins

  • Β½ cup chopped walnuts
  • Β½ cup pecans
  • Β½ cup dark chocolate chips
  • ΒΌ cup raisins
  • 2 tablespoons chia seeds
  • 2 tablespoons flaxseeds

Step-by-Step Instructions

Step 1: Prepare the Oven

Preheat your oven to 350Β°F (175Β°C). Grease a loaf pan or line it with parchment paper.

Step 2: Mash the Bananas

Place the ripe bananas in a large bowl and mash until smooth. A few small lumps are perfectly fine.

Step 3: Mix the Wet Ingredients

Add:

  • Cottage cheese
  • Eggs
  • Honey or maple syrup
  • Vanilla extract

Whisk everything together until well combined.

Step 4: Combine the Dry Ingredients

In a separate bowl, mix:

  • Oat flour
  • Baking soda
  • Baking powder
  • Cinnamon
  • Salt

Stir thoroughly.

Step 5: Make the Batter

Gradually add the dry mixture to the wet mixture. Stir gently until just combined. Avoid overmixing.

Step 6: Add Extras

Fold in any optional ingredients such as nuts, chocolate chips, or seeds.

Step 7: Bake

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and smooth the top.

Bake for 45–55 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.

Step 8: Cool

Allow the bread to c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ack.


Methods for Success

Method 1: Classic Baking Method

Mix wet and dry ingredients separately before combining. This creates a light and fluffy loaf.

Method 2: Blender Method

Blend all wet ingredients together for an ultra-smooth batter before adding dry ingredients.

Method 3: High-Protein Method

Add a scoop of vanilla protein powder and a splash of milk if needed.

Method 4: Meal Prep Method

Bake on Sunday and store slices in the refrigerator for quick breakfasts throughout the week.

History of Banana Bread

Banana bread became popular during the 1930s when home bakers sought ways to avoid food waste during difficult economic times. Instead of throwing away overripe bananas, they incorporated them into quick breads. Over the decades, banana bread evolved into one of the most beloved baked goods worldwide.

The addition of cottage cheese is a modern, health-conscious twist that reflects today’s interest in high-protein recipes and nutritious baking.

Storage Tips

  • Room Temperature: Up to 3 days
  • Refrigerator: Up to 1 week
  • Freezer: Up to 3 months

Slice before freezing for easy grab-and-go portions.
